Benefits Of Soaking Your Beans In Water Before Cooking

Soaking beans before cooking them has been a practice for centuries and remains a popular one for many cooks. It is believed to improve the beans’ flavor and the texture of the cooked beans.In addition to this, soaking can also reduce the cooking time. Soaking beans helps to reduce their cooking time. As the beans absorb more liquid, they will become plumper and more tender and as a result, they will cook faster. Depending on the type of bean, soaking can reduce cooking time by up to two hours. This is a great time saver for busy cooks.

Soaking beans helps to reduce their phytic acid content, which is a compound found in beans that can inhibit the absorption of minerals. Phytic acid can make beans less nutritious, however, you can minimize this by soaking them for several hours in water prior to cooking. This process will help to break down their phytic acid and make them more digestible.

Soaking your beans before cooking them also helps to reduce their oligosaccharides, which are carbohydrate molecules that can cause flatulence and bloating when they are broken down in the stomach. Soaking the beans in water helps to break these down and makes them more digestible.
